Where are they located in FSX and FSX-SE

By default they are all located within the main Scenery folders. APX00130.bgl etc etc.

They aren't really AFCADs, but either way, why are you asking?  Airport Design Editor (ADE) will open them and allow for editing and looking at things.

Yes, with the free utility, you just type in the ICAO designation and ADE will find the AFCAD for you from the FSX folders.
